A MAN arrested on suspicion of murder has been released on bail.
The 43-year-old from Thame was arrested on Monday after the body of 47-year-old Samantha Blake-Mizen was found at a house in Buckinghamshire on Sunday.
A post-mortem examination revealed her cause of death as a subdural haematoma in her head, which could have been caused deliberately.
Thames Valley Police launched a murder investigation and arrested the man from Thame who is thought to be known to Ms Blake-Mizen.
The force said yesterday he had been released on bail until April 10.
